The most noted difference between a countersink and counterbore is the size and shape of the screw or the tool which creates the holes in the material. Counterboring is the secondary machining process of creating a cylindrical shape at the top of a hole using a counterbore. Counterbores ensure the head of a screw or bolt can sit flush with or below the surface of surrounding material.
